How to Calculate Square Footage of a Quadrilateral

A quadrilateral is any 4-sided polygon. When the shape is not a standard rectangle, trapezoid, or parallelogram, the diagonal method provides the most reliable area calculation.

Quadrilateral Area Formula

Area (ft²) = ½ × d₁ × d₂ × sin(θ)

Where d₁ and d₂ are the two diagonals and θ is the angle where they intersect. For perpendicular diagonals (90°), sin(90°) = 1, simplifying to ½ × d₁ × d₂.

Step-by-Step Instructions

  1. Draw or identify the two diagonals — lines connecting opposite corners.
  2. Measure each diagonal in feet.
  3. Measure the angle where the diagonals cross (in degrees).
  4. Apply the formula: ½ × d₁ × d₂ × sin(θ).

Example Calculation

Irregular Yard Section

A 4-sided yard section has diagonals of 15 ft and 12 ft crossing at 90°.

½ × 15 × 12 × sin(90°) = ½ × 15 × 12 × 1 = 90 square feet (8.36 sq m)

How do I calculate the area of an irregular quadrilateral? +

Use the diagonal method: Area = ½ × d₁ × d₂ × sin(θ), where d₁ and d₂ are the two diagonals and θ is the angle between them.

What angle should I use for perpendicular diagonals? +

If the diagonals cross at a right angle (90°), use 90. Since sin(90°) = 1, the formula simplifies to Area = ½ × d₁ × d₂.

What shapes are quadrilaterals? +

Rectangles, squares, parallelograms, rhombuses, trapezoids, and kites are all quadrilaterals (4-sided polygons).

How do I measure the diagonals of a quadrilateral? +

Draw or imagine lines connecting opposite corners. Measure each diagonal length and the angle where they cross.
